Summary: The Typesafe Signal Framework for C++
Name: @PACKAGE@
Version: @VERSION@
Release: 1
License: LGPL
Group: System Environment/Libraries
Packager: Eric Bourque <ericb@computer.org>
URL: http://libsigc.sourceforge.net/
Source0: http://ftp.gnome.org/pub/GNOME/sources/libsigc++/2.0/%{name}-%{version}.tar.bz2
BuildRoot: %{_tmppath}/%{name}-%{version}-%{release}-root

%description

This library implements a full callback system for use in widget
libraries, abstract interfaces, and general programming. Originally
part of the Gtk-- widget set, %name is now a seperate library to
provide for more general use. It is the most complete library of its
kind with the ablity to connect an abstract callback to a class
method, function, or function object. It contains adaptor classes for
connection of dissimilar callbacks and has an ease of use unmatched by
other C++ callback libraries.

Package GTK-- (gtkmm), which is a C++ binding to the GTK+ library,
starting with version 1.1.2, uses %name.

Due to C++ ABI changes, this will only work with the gcc version which
the distribution was supplied with.  If you got your rpm from any
previous version, please rebuild from spec!
